11 the following information is available for orset, a sole trader who does not keep full accounting records:
$
inventory 1 july 2004 138,600
30 june 2005 149,100
purchases for year ended 30 june 2005 716,100
orset makes a standard gross profit of 30 per cent on sales.
based on these figures, what is orset’s sales figure for the year ended 30 june 2005?
a $2,352,000
b $1,038,000
c $917,280
d $1,008,000
答案:d
13 which of the following correctly describes the imprest system for operating petty cash?
a all expenditure out of petty cash must be supported by a properly authorised voucher.
b a regular equal amount of cash is transferred into petty cash.
c the exact amount of expenditure out of petty cash is reimbursed at intervals.
d a budget is fixed for a period which petty cash expenditure must not exceed.
答案:c
